英频杰读卡器培训资料专业知识讲座.ppt
上传人:你的****书屋 上传时间:2024-09-14 格式:PPT 页数:165 大小:14.4MB 金币:8 举报 版权申诉
预览加载中,请您耐心等待几秒...

英频杰读卡器培训资料专业知识讲座.ppt

英频杰读卡器培训资料专业知识讲座.ppt

预览

免费试读已结束,剩余 155 页请下载文档后查看

8 金币

下载此文档

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

Indy产品系列Indy读写器芯片载波抑制载波抑制框图Indy产品应用范围通用平台基于Indy的读写器产品基于Indy的手持机基于Indy的模块产品固件架构简单应用-Mini-HostImpinjIndy读写器系列性能比较Indy读写器开发平台模块化的参考设计IndySDK/固件2.6.0IndySDK2.6+MonzaFastIDTMTagFocus™获取难读标签自定义Bootloader使得系统更加稳定固件升级历史RF基础知识射频波UHFRFID工作频段中国UHFRFID频段功率单位天线增益的单位转换EIRPvs.ERPEPCGen2ProtocolReviewReader发送Query(包含Q值)启动盘点过程标签生成Q位长度的随机数并赋值时隙计数器如果标签生成全0的随机数,将立刻返回给读写器RN16读写器通过发送ACK(包含标签的RN16)给标签进行确认标签确认后,返回标签的EPC读写器发送QueryRep命令标签翻转盘点标识并退出盘点过程所以其他的标签将时隙计数器减1如果时隙计数器减为0,返回给读写器RN16盘点盘点标签防冲突标签防冲突标签防冲突标签防冲突UHFGen2Basics标签防冲突标签防冲突标签防冲突标签防冲突标签防冲突标签防冲突标签防冲突查询模式和会话标签有两种状态:‘A’和‘B’‘A’状态是上电后的默认状态,也是‘B’状态结束后的状态无论标签处于‘A’或者‘B’状态,读写器都能盘点读写器可以选择会话模式0,1,2或者3每种会话模式都有独立的状态标签盘点标识‘B’状态驻留时间取决于选择的会话和标签的供电状态:在S0,标签在有电时的驻留时间是无限长,在掉电后驻留时间为(dualtarget)在S1,标签在有电和掉电后,驻留时间为0.5到5s在S2和S3,标签有电时,驻留时间为无限长在S2和S3,当掉电后,驻留时间最小2s,最大60s用户不能配置驻留时间,而且时间也是近似值,不是绝对准确值读写器盘点所有的‘A’状态标签然后将‘A’状态标签进入‘B’状态读写器盘点所有的‘B’状态标签然后将‘B’状态标签进入‘A’状态会话没有影响可以重复读多次,适合小批量或者静态环境(智能货架)读写器盘点所有的‘A’状态标签然后将‘A’状态标签进入‘B’状态只读一次允许‘B’状态标签状态不变适合于大批量和动态环境DualTargetSessionxA操作强制内存TIDEPCReserved可选内存UserKill密码32bits不使用时,默认为0Access密码32bits不使用时,默认为0当标签被盘点后,进入以下两种状态之一:SecuredOpenSecured状态的标签能够允许锁标签内存Access密码32-bits储存在ReserveMemorybank(00)如果不是0,读写器会发密码使得标签进入secured状态Accesspassword16-bit随机数进行异或标签内存能够被独立的解锁,锁定和永久锁解锁:在open或者secured状态能够被写锁:在secured状态能够被写永久锁:不能改变锁的状态Lock状态不可读只能通过读/写操作的响应判断锁的状态权限由2bits决定写的过程是加密的步骤1:读写器发送Req_RN[handle,CRC-16]标签返回RN16步骤2:读写器发送Write[dataEXORRN16]除非使用Blockwrite,否则一次只能写16bits当操作完成后,标签返回句柄标签的密码不为0时仍然可写标签的初始密码是全0设置Access密码不会不能写需要在设置Access密码后锁定内存推荐步骤:写非0的Access密码写数据锁定或者永久锁定内存(可选)读和写锁定Access密码Kill由多个步骤组成Kill密码32-bits–必须非0如果是0,标签不能被灭活Kill的密码是通过标签提供的16bits随机数进行加密的灭活后,标签的返回非常弱不能被监听到Indy芯片Indy芯片内部结构数字框图数字发射通路数字接收通路载波抑制系统载波抑制模块载波抑制算法RFID系统系统分析–定向耦合器和天线系统分析–定向耦合器和天线长距离应用系统分析长距离应用系统分析中距离应用短距离应用Indy软件/固件Indy固件IndyAPI文档例程固件固件架构ARM7FirmwareBreakdown如何控制控制器系统启动时序IndyMAC启动时序Mac寄存器(1)Mac寄存器(2)Indy寄存器OEMConfiguration控制器软件Indy主机函数库标签返回数据包(1)标签返回数据包(2)标签返回数据包(3)Indy固件提供的数据包CommandBegin/End